The 2012 Xigu Culture and Art Exhibition will be held at the Xigu Hall in Jinan on May 26. Collections of traditional Chinese paintings, oil paintings, prints, works of calligraphy, the scholar's four jewels (writing brush, ink stick, ink slab and paper), seals, ceramics, bronze wares, jade articles, sculptures and classic furniture will be on display. This exhibition will feature special exhibition areas for each artist. Visitors can also bring their collections to the exhibition and ask cultural relics scholars to determine their authenticity. The scholars will also introduce visitors to various types of antiques.

Getting there: Take bus 1, 21, 78, 113 to Jinger Weiwu Station
